The Python programming language has surfaced as an important tool, not just for seasoned inventors, but also for newcomers and professionals from different backgrounds. Its simplicity, versatility, and expansive community support have made it a popular choice, breaking down the walls to render for everyone.
Introduction to Python Programming Language
Python, created by Guido van Rossum in the late 1980s, is an open- source, high- position programming language known for its readability and ease of use. It’s extensively used in colourful fields, including web development, data wisdom, artificial intelligence, and robotization.
Why is Python Suitable for Everyone?
Simplicity and Readability
One of the crucial reasons behind Python’s fashionability is its simple and intuitive syntax, which resembles the English language. This makes it easy for newcomers to grasp abecedarian programming generalities without getting overwhelmed by complex syntax.
Versatility and Inflexibility
Python’s versatility allows it to be used for a wide range of operations, from simple scripting tasks to erecting complex web operations and machine literacy models. Its inflexibility enables inventors to write law that’s terse, readable, and justifiable.
Strong Community Support
Python boasts a vibrant and probative community of inventors who contribute to its ecosystem by creating libraries, fabrics, and attestation. This strong community support ensures that newcomers have access to a wealth of coffers and backing as they learn and grow.
Python’s Role in Breaking Down Coding Barriers
Availability for newcomers
Python’s gentle literacy wind and expansive attestation make it an ideal choice for newcomers who are just starting their coding trip. With Python, beginners can snappily write and execute law, seeing immediate results, which boosts their confidence and provocation.
Extensively Used in colourful Fields
Python’s versatility has led to its wide relinquishment across different diligence, including technology, finance, healthcare, and education. Its simplicity and important features make it accessible to professionals with different backgrounds and skill situations.
expansive Learning coffers
There’s no deficit of literacy coffers available for those interested in learning Python. From online tutorials and courses to interactive platforms and rendering communities, aspiring inventors have multitudinous avenues to enhance their chops and knowledge.
Learning Python: Where to Start
Online Tutorials and Courses
Platforms like Coursera, Udemy, and Codecademy offer a plethora of Python courses feeding to newcomers, intermediate learners, and advanced inventors. These courses cover everything from introductory syntax to advanced motifs like web development and data analysis.
Interactive Platforms for Practice
Websites like Codecademy, LeetCode, and HackerRank give interactive rendering challenges and exercises that allow learners to exercise their Python chops in a hands- on manner. These platforms offer instant feedback and results, helping learners learn more efficiently.
Joining Rendering Communities
Joining rendering communities like Stack Overflow, Reddit’s r/ learnpython, and GitHub allows learners to interact with educated inventors, ask questions, and seek guidance on rendering systems. Engaging with the community fosters collaboration and knowledge- sharing, accelerating the literacy process.
Applications of Python Across Different Industries
Web Development
Python’s simplicity and robust fabrics like Django and Flask make it a popular choice for web development. inventors can make scalable and secure web operations using Python’s expansive library of modules and tools.
Data Science and Machine Learning
Python’s rich ecosystem of libraries, including NumPy, Pandas, and TensorFlow, makes it the go- to language for data wisdom and machine literacy. With Python, judges and data scientists can dissect large datasets, make prophetic models, and decide practicable perceptivity.
robotization and Scripting
Python’s capability to automate repetitive tasks and streamline workflows makes it inestimable in areas like system administration, network programming, and software testing. Its scripting capabilities allow inventors to write scripts that automate mundane tasks, saving time and trouble.
Overcoming Challenges in Learning Python
Understanding Python Syntax
While Python’s syntax is fairly straightforward, newcomers may still encounter challenges in understanding generalities like data types, circles, and functions. Still, with practice and tolerance, these generalities can be learned over time.
Debugging and Troubleshooting
Debugging is an essential skill for any programmer, and Python provides tools like the erected- in debugger and third- party IDEs to prop in the debugging process. Learning how to identify and fix crimes is pivotal for getting a complete Python inventor.
nonstop Practice and continuity
Like any skill, learning Python requires fidelity and perseverance. Harmonious practice, working on systems, and seeking feedback from peers are essential for honing your Python chops and getting a competent programmer.
Python’s Future Outlook and Career Opportunities
Increasing Demand for Python Developers
With the growing relinquishment of Python across diligence, the demand for professed Python inventors is on the rise. Companies are seeking professionals who can work with Python to develop innovative results and drive business growth.
Different Job places and Specializations
Python offers a wide range of career openings, including software development, data analysis, machine literacy engineering, and cybersecurity. Whether you are interested in web development, artificial intelligence, or robotization, Python provides pathways to instigative and satisfying careers.
nonstop elaboration and Updates
Python’s community- driven development model ensures that the language continues to evolve with new features, advancements, and updates. Staying abreast of the rearmost developments and trends in the Python ecosystem is essential for remaining competitive in the job request.
Conclusion
Python’s simplicity, versatility, and strong community support make it an ideal choice for newcomers and professionals likewise. By breaking down the walls to rendering, Python empowers individualities from different backgrounds to learn, introduce, and make poignant results. For those seeking the Stylish Best Python Training in Lucknow, Indore, Gwalior, Noida, Delhi, and all metropolises in India, Python’s availability and fashionability ensure ample openings to master this protean programming language and exceed in their careers.